Kanye West Paid $3 Million to Perform at Kazakhstan Wedding

  /  09.02.2013

Kanye West

Kanye West scored a major payday over the weekend. The hip-hop mogul traveled to Kazakhstan to perform at a private wedding.

According to TMZ, West was invited by President Nursultan Nazarbayev to provide the entertainment at his grandson’s wedding Saturday night at Almaty’s Hotel Royal Tulip.

He was reportedly paid around $3 million to perform his biggest hits including “Can’t Tell Me Nothing.” Guests took photos in front and with Yeezus, posting the footage on Instagram.

Nazarbayev, who is considered by some to be a dictator, is reportedly worth billions and has stirred controversy for human rights violations and corruption.

In 2011, Sting publicly rejected an invitation to perform at the Kazakh government’s Astana Day festival, citing Nazarbayev’s “repression and crackdown” against striking oil and gas workers.
